Home » Texas » Houston » Residence Inn by Marriott Houston Northwest/Willowbrook » Directions

Driving Directions to Residence Inn by Marriott Houston Northwest/Willowbrook in Houston, TX

Residence Inn by Marriott Houston Northwest/Willowbrook is located at 7311 W Greens Rd, Houston, TX-77064. Get step by step driving directions to Residence Inn by Marriott Houston Northwest/Willowbrook.

Starting Address

Residence Inn by Marriott Houston Northwest/Willowbrook Location Map

The following map shows the location of Residence Inn by Marriott Houston Northwest/Willowbrook

View details of Residence Inn by Marriott Houston Northwest/Willowbrook.